位置:excel百科网 > 资讯中心 > excel百科 > 文章详情

excel下标怎样转换

作者:excel百科网
|
39人看过
发布时间:2026-03-13 05:50:02
在Excel中,“下标”通常指代单元格引用中的行号与列标,其转换核心在于理解不同引用样式(如A1与R1C1)的切换、利用函数进行行列索引的动态计算,以及通过自定义格式或公式实现文本下标的模拟显示。掌握这些方法能灵活应对数据定位、公式复制及特殊格式需求,提升表格处理效率。
excel下标怎样转换

       在日常使用Excel处理数据时,不少用户会疑惑“excel下标怎样转换”这一操作的具体含义与实现方式。实际上,这里的“下标”并非数学公式中的小号字符,而是泛指单元格的行列标识系统,以及与之相关的引用转换技巧。本文将深入解析Excel中下标的多种转换场景,涵盖引用样式调整、函数应用、格式模拟及高级动态处理,助您全面掌握这一实用技能。

       理解Excel中的“下标”概念

       在Excel环境中,“下标”一词可能引发两种常见联想:一是单元格的地址标识,如A1、B2这类由列字母和行数字组成的坐标;二是在单元格内显示的缩小字符,常用于化学式或数学表达式。本文聚焦于前者,即如何对单元格的行列索引进行转换与操控。这种转换的核心价值在于适应不同的计算需求,例如在复制公式时保持引用不变,或根据条件动态定位数据区域。

       切换引用样式:从A1到R1C1

       Excel默认使用A1引用样式,其中列以字母表示,行以数字表示。但您可通过“文件”菜单进入“选项”,在“公式”设置中勾选“R1C1引用样式”,即可切换为R1C1模式。在此模式下,列和行均用数字编号,例如原本的B3单元格会显示为R3C2。这种样式特别适合需要直观理解相对位置的情况,例如在编写涉及行列偏移的宏代码时,能更清晰地表达移动逻辑。

       利用函数实现行列索引提取

       若需将单元格地址中的列字母转换为数字,可使用COLUMN函数。例如,在任意单元格输入“=COLUMN(B5)”,将返回数字2,因为B列是第2列。反之,若希望将数字转换为列字母,可借助CHAR函数与ADDRESS函数组合:例如公式“=LEFT(ADDRESS(1,列数字,4),FIND("$",ADDRESS(1,列数字,4))-1)”,其中“列数字”替换为目标数值,即可输出对应字母。对于行号的提取,ROW函数可直接完成,如“=ROW(C10)”返回10。

       相对引用与绝对引用的转换技巧

       单元格引用中的“下标”行为常通过美元符号控制。例如A1是相对引用,复制公式时行列会随位置变化;$A$1是绝对引用,行列均固定;$A1或A$1则为混合引用,分别固定列或行。在编辑栏选中引用部分后,按F4键可循环切换这四种状态。这一功能在构建跨区域计算公式时至关重要,能有效避免因拖动填充导致的引用错位。

       使用INDEX与MATCH进行动态下标定位

       INDEX函数可根据指定的行号和列号返回对应单元格的值,其格式为“=INDEX(区域,行号,列号)”。结合MATCH函数查找某内容在行或列中的位置,即可实现动态下标转换。例如,假设A列存放产品名称,B列存放价格,要查找“产品X”的价格,可用公式“=INDEX(B:B,MATCH("产品X",A:A,0))”。这里MATCH找到“产品X”的行号,作为INDEX的行参数,从而精准返回数值。

       OFFSET函数构建灵活引用区域

       OFFSET函数以某个单元格为起点,通过指定行列偏移量来返回新的引用。其语法为“=OFFSET(起点,行偏移,列偏移,高度,宽度)”。例如“=OFFSET(A1,3,2,1,1)”会从A1向下移3行、向右移2列,最终引用C4单元格。此函数常用于创建动态图表数据源或汇总变动范围的数据,通过调整偏移参数即可实现下标的间接转换。

       INDIRECT函数将文本转换为实际引用

       当单元格地址以文本形式存在时,INDIRECT函数可将其解析为有效引用。例如,若A1单元格内写有字符串“C5”,那么公式“=INDIRECT(A1)”将返回C5单元格的内容。此方法特别适用于根据用户输入或其他公式生成的地址来动态获取数据,是实现“excel下标怎样转换”中文本到引用转换的关键工具之一。

       借助名称管理器定义可读性引用

       对于复杂或频繁使用的单元格区域,可通过“公式”选项卡下的“名称管理器”为其定义一个易记的名称。例如将B2:D10区域命名为“销售数据”,之后在公式中直接使用“=SUM(销售数据)”即可求和。这本质上是将抽象的单元格下标转换为具有业务含义的标识,提升公式的可维护性。

       模拟文本下标显示满足特殊排版

       若用户需求是在单元格内显示类似H₂O的下标字符,可通过设置单元格格式实现。选中需要显示为下标的字符(如数字2),右键进入“设置单元格格式”,在“字体”标签下勾选“下标”选项。但需注意,此方式仅为视觉呈现,该字符无法直接用于计算。另一种方法是使用UNICHAR函数插入特定Unicode下标字符,例如“=UNICHAR(8322)”可显示下标2,但字符集有限。

       利用查找替换批量修改引用模式

       当需要将公式中大量相对引用改为绝对引用时,可选中区域后使用查找替换功能。在查找框中输入需要修改的引用(如A1),在替换框中输入目标引用(如$A$1),并选择“公式”选项进行替换。此方法能快速完成批量转换,避免手动逐个修改的繁琐。

       通过分列功能转换数据格式中的隐含下标

       有时数据可能以“行-列”复合形式存储,例如“3-5”表示第3行第5列。可利用“数据”选项卡中的“分列”功能,以“-”为分隔符将文本拆分为两列,分别获得行号和列号。随后结合INDEX或其他函数,即可将此类文本下标转换为实际单元格的值。

       数组公式与下标的高阶配合

       在数组公式中,行列下标的转换可发挥更大效能。例如,使用“=ROW(1:10)”可生成1到10的垂直数组,作为其他函数的行参数。配合SUMPRODUCT等函数,能实现多条件汇总而无需辅助列。现代Excel版本中的动态数组函数(如FILTER、SORT)更是内置了下标处理逻辑,自动根据结果调整引用范围。

       宏与VBA脚本实现自动化下标转换

       对于重复性极高的下标转换任务,可借助VBA编写宏。例如,编写一个脚本遍历选定区域,将每个单元格的地址信息提取到相邻列,或根据规则批量修改引用样式。通过VBA的Range对象的Row和Column属性,可轻易获取数字行列索引,再利用Chr函数等转换为字母,实现高度定制化的转换流程。

       跨工作表与工作簿的引用转换

       当下标涉及不同工作表或工作簿时,引用中需包含工作表名称或文件路径,如“Sheet2!A1”或“[Book2.xlsx]Sheet1!$B$3”。在移动或复制这些公式时,需注意链接的完整性。使用INDIRECT函数结合文本拼接,可构建动态的跨表引用,但需注意目标工作簿必须处于打开状态,除非使用其他外部引用函数。

       错误排查与常见问题解决

       在进行下标转换时,常会遇到“REF!”错误,表示引用无效。这可能源于删除被引用的行列、INDIRECT中文本地址错误或OFFSET偏移超出工作表边界。务必检查公式中用于表示行列的数字或文本参数是否在有效范围内。此外,循环引用也可能因下标转换不当而产生,需通过“公式”选项卡下的“错误检查”工具辅助诊断。

       结合实际案例综合应用

       假设您有一张月度销售表,行是产品,列是月份。现在需要根据另一单元格指定的产品和月份,动态提取销售额。可以在目标单元格输入公式:“=INDEX(销售数据区域, MATCH(指定产品, 产品列, 0), MATCH(指定月份, 月份行, 0))”。这个公式完美融合了INDEX与MATCH,将文本形式的“产品”和“月份”转换为了对应的行列下标,从而返回精确数值。

       总结与最佳实践建议

       Excel中下标转换的本质是数据定位方式的灵活变化。掌握从基础的引用样式切换,到函数驱动的动态索引,再到满足特殊显示需求的方法,能够显著提升数据处理能力。建议在日常工作中,根据具体场景选择最合适的工具:简单定位用A1或R1C1引用,动态查找用INDEX-MATCH组合,文本地址解析用INDIRECT,复杂逻辑则可考虑VBA。理解“excel下标怎样转换”不仅是一个技巧问题,更是构建高效、可靠表格模型的重要思维训练。通过持续练习这些方法,您将能更加游刃有余地驾驭各类数据任务。

推荐文章
相关文章
推荐URL
在Excel中进行横排求值,核心是掌握对同一行内多个单元格数据进行横向计算与汇总的方法,这通常通过特定的函数与工具组合来实现,例如使用SUM函数进行横向求和,或借助SUMPRODUCT函数进行复杂的条件横向计算,从而高效处理跨列数据。
2026-03-13 05:49:32
184人看过
在Excel中旋转文档主要涉及调整工作表内单元格内容、图表、图像或文本框的方向,以及改变整个工作表的页面布局以适应打印需求,用户可通过格式设置、页面布局及选择性粘贴等功能灵活实现不同元素的旋转。
2026-03-13 05:48:36
299人看过
在Excel中引用表头,主要是为了在公式、数据验证或函数中动态调用标题行信息,以提升数据处理自动化程度。掌握引用表头的方法,能有效避免手动输入错误,实现跨表数据关联与动态分析。本文将系统讲解直接引用、函数应用及结构化引用等多种实用技巧,助您高效解决“excel怎样引用表头”的实际需求。
2026-03-13 05:47:47
154人看过
自学Excel表格,关键在于建立一个从基础界面认识到高级数据分析的渐进式学习体系,并辅以持续的实践练习。
2026-03-13 05:46:53
344人看过
热门推荐
热门专题:
资讯中心: